Napisałem jeszcze na Windowsie używając Eclipse aplikację w Javie. Użyłem Swinga, a LookAndFeel wybrałem systemowe. Gdy otworzyłem skompilowany do archiwum JAR program pod Ubuntu, dziwne rzeczy podziały się z polskimi znakami diaktrycznymi - niektórych z nich w ogóle nie widać, inne zostały zastąpione spacjami długimi na cały ekran. Błąd ten całkowicie rozwalił interfejs programu. Jak temu zaradzić??
po aktualizacji z 7.10 do 8.4 mam to samo:/
czcionki programow jav'owych sa o wiele brzydsze
a najgorsze ma limewire ktorego praktycznie nie da sie uzywac przez czcioki
dodano:
zainstalowalem msttcorefonts, zrobilem sudo update-java-alternatives -a
czcionki w limewire sie poprawily ale zostaly "krzaczki",
w programie nie ma opcji wyboru czcionki
jakies pomysly?
Ja taki problem kojarze z czegoś innego. Mianowicie z mplayera, z sytuacji gdy napisy zakodowane w jednym kodowaniu starałem wyświetlić w innym kodowaniu. Proponuje poszukać błędu po tej stronie. Osobiście proponuje obejrzeć kod źródłowy pod linuksem.Możliwe że już w kodzie źródłowym będą krzaki, wynikające z różnych kodowań systemów MS i Ubuntu.
wydaje mi sei ze chodzi tu o konfiguracje javy a konkretnie kodowania polskich znakow w javie
tylko nie bardzo wiem gdzie tego szukac w /etc/java/fontconfig.properties jest jakis spis czcionek ale to raczej nie to
co do kodu zrodlowego to z tego co sie orientuje to limewire nie ma otwartego kodu zrodlowego